This .9205-acre property includes two commercial buildings totaling 5,912 square feet. The primary 3,960-square-foot building measures 90 feet by 44 feet and provides seven 14-foot-high by 12-foot-wide doors, concrete flooring, and electric service. The second building contains 1,952 square feet and operates as a car wash with two self-service bays and one touchless automatic bay. A utility room houses equipment for the wash systems, and the building also includes a half bath.

Concrete drives and parking serve the car wash and storage building, with two entrances and exits supporting circulation through the site. The property is located at 6200 Frazeysburg Rd on State Route 60 North in Nashport, Ohio. Service includes AEP electric, Energy Cooperative, Muskingum County water and sewer, natural gas, and a private well for car-wash water, with public water available as backup.

Cap rate = NOI / list price × 100. Capitalization rate — annual return on a fully cash purchase, before financing. NOI divided by price. Higher means more income per dollar invested, but usually also more risk or older condition. 5–8% is typical for stabilized commercial property; double digits often signal distressed deals.
Cap Rate
5.40%
Suggested Prices Based on Cap Rates Cap rates vary significantly by property type, market, and asset quality. Typical U.S. stable-market ranges: Multifamily — 4.5% to 6.5% (Class A in primary markets often sub-5%; Class C in secondary markets 6%+) Industrial / Logistics — 5.0% to 7.0% (compressed heavily in recent years due to e-commerce demand) Office — 6.5% to 9%+ (wide spread post-2020; CBD Class A vs. suburban Class B varies dramatically) Retail — 5.5% to 8.5% (grocery-anchored on the low end, unanchored strip centers higher) Hospitality / Hotels — 7.5% to 10%+ (higher due to operational risk) Self-Storage — 5.5% to 7.5% Medical Office — 6.0% to 7.5% Net Lease (single tenant, credit) — 5.0% to 7.0% depending on tenant credit and lease term Rules of thumb: Primary markets (NYC, SF, LA, Boston, DC) trade at lower cap rates than secondary/tertiary markets, often by 100–200 bps (bps, aka basis points; 1 bp = 0.01%). Class A assets trade ~50–150 bps tighter than Class B, and Class B tighter than Class C. Cap rates move inversely with price — a lower cap rate means a higher price for the same NOI. Spread to the 10-year Treasury is a common benchmark; historically 200–400 bps over the 10-year.
